Rohit Chand awarded most valuable player of Indonesia's Liga 1

KATHMANDU: Nepali footballer Rohit Chand Thakuri, who has been featuring for Persija Jakarta, has won the most valuable player title of this year's Indonesia's Liga 1 football league. Rohit played a significant role in the lead up to the team's championship title as he featured in 31 out of 34 matches and notched three goals. A 26-year-old Rohit, ANFA youth system product, started his career from Machhindra Club before plying his trade in a foreign land. He played for Hindustan Aeronautics Limited Sporting Club in Bangalore of India for a couple of years before moving to Indonesia. A two-footed player, Rohit started his career as a central defender before being deployed as a deep-lying playmaker in the national team. Meanwhile, Rohit has been deployed in a more advanced position in the Persija Jakarta. Rohit is a vital member of the Nepali national team.
